UK Medicines and Medical Devices Act 2021 Includes First UK Legislation to Combat Forced Organ Harvesting

An organ harvesting amendment to the Medicines and Medical Devices Bill in the UK, passed through both Houses with government support. The Bill provided the opportunity to prevent complicity in forced organ harvesting within the UK medicine industry. Policy: Building a Public Health Response to Organ Transplant Abuse in China

Building a Public Health Response to Organ Transplant Abuse in China Date: Oct 24 2020 | Policy Number: 202010 Abstract Organ transplants in China have been conducted on-demand for the past two decades despite the near-complete absence of organ donations for most of this period.
